#04728e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04728e is composed of 1.6% red, 44.7%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 19.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 192.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 28.6%. #04728e color hex could be obtained by blending #08e4ff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#04728e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#04728e has RGB values of R:4, G:114,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 291470.

Shades and Tints of #04728e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000708 is the darkest color, while #f4fdff is the lightest one.
